Phones Vs. Desktop Computers: Which Ιs Better?

Mobile learning is very convenient and easy to use. It is convenient because it can be accessed anytime, anywhere. This makes it perfect for use on the go, in class, at home, or even on the job. It is easy to use because there are no technical limitations that come with learning using smartphones.

However, mobile devices do not always work as well as desktops when used for learning purposes. Mobile devices can become slow over time due to memory constraints and processing speed issues that arise from the operating system’s design decisions.

However, if you take into account that they are designed for portability and simplicity of use, they work very well for simple applications, like sending an email or making a phone call.

They are very useful for things like taking notes while studying online during your free time at home, but desktop computers are the best option for those who need a more powerful and robust learning environment.

It is also important to note that desktop computers allow you to install various software in them, which can make your learning experience more convenient and effective. Desktop computers allow you to work with bigger files and data sets, which will provide you with a better educational experience.

This is due to the fact that they can handle larger amounts of information and more complex tasks at a faster rate than mobile devices in general. In addition, if you need a portable device, aside from laptops, that can be used in different places, mobile learning is a better option than desktop computers.
